Start your adventure in Birmingham, a thriving metropolis known for its rich history and cultural attractions. Explore the vibrant arts scene, delve into the city's civil rights legacy, or simply wander through the charming neighborhoods filled with distinctive architecture. Next, head to Montgomery, where you can step back in time to the heart of the Civil Rights Movement at historic sites like the Rosa Parks Museum and the Legacy Museum. From there, venture to Mobile, a coastal city brimming with character. Explore the French Quarter, savor delicious Cajun cuisine, and relax on white sandy beaches.
